What Does a Window Doctor Do?
A window doctor is not a medical expert, of course, but rather a proficient professional with specialized understanding in window restoration and repair work. Here are some of the typical services they provide:
| Service Offered | Description |
|---|---|
| Window Repair | Repairing damaged glass, damaged seals, and harmed frames. |
| Window Replacement | Replacing old or broken windows with new systems. |
| Energy Efficiency Audits | Assessing windows for energy loss and offering services. |
| Weatherproofing | Sealing windows to avoid drafts and wetness entry. |
| Upkeep Programs | Providing regular check-ups and service prepare for home windows. |

3. Improved Energy Efficiency
An experienced window doctor can perform energy audits to identify locations where your home might be losing heat or a/c. This can lead to significant cost savings on your utility costs:
| Audit Aspect | Prospective Savings |
|---|---|
| Air Leaks | 10%-30% on heating & cooling costs. |
| Improper Seals | As much as 15% in wasted energy. |
| Single Pane vs. Double Pane | 10%-25% on energy expenses. |

Regularly Asked Questions
Q1: How do I understand if my windows need repair or replacement?
A: Look for indications such as drafts, condensation in between panes, difficulty in opening or closing, or noticeable damage to the frame. If you're not sure, speaking with a skilled window doctor can supply clarity.
Q2: Can I carry out window repairs myself?
A: While some small fixes may be workable for a DIY enthusiast, many window problems need specialized skills and tools that just an expert window doctor possesses.
Q3: How typically should I have my windows inspected?
A: It is generally advised to have your windows inspected when a year to capture any potential issues early.
